DBMS_DEFER_SYS

DBMS_DEFER_SYS procedures manage default replication node lists. This package is the system administrator interface to a replicated transactional deferred remote procedure call facility. Administrators and replication daemons can execute transactions queued for remote nodes using this facility, and administrators can control the nodes to which remote calls are destined.

Summary of DBMS_DEFER_SYS Subprograms

Table 14-1 DBMS_DEFER_SYS Package Subprograms (Page 1 of 2)
Subprogram  Description 
ADD_DEFAULT_DEST 
Procedure
 

Adds a destination database to the DEFDEFAULTDEST view. 

CLEAR_PROP_STATISTICS 
Procedure
 

Clears the propagation statistics in the DEFSCHEDULE data dictionary view. 

DELETE_DEFAULT_DEST 
Procedure
 

Removes a destination database from the DEFDEFAULTDEST view. 

DELETE_DEF_DESTINATION 
Procedure
 

Removes a destination database from the DEFSCHEDULE view. 

DELETE_ERROR Procedure
 

Deletes a transaction from the DEFERROR view. 

DELETE_TRAN Procedure
 

Deletes a transaction from the DEFTRANDEST view.  

DISABLED Function
 

Determines whether propagation of the deferred transaction queue from the current site to a specified site is enabled.  

EXCLUDE_PUSH Function
 

Acquires an exclusive lock that prevents deferred transaction PUSH

EXECUTE_ERROR Procedure
 

Reexecutes a deferred transaction that did not initially complete successfully in the security context of the original receiver of the transaction. 

EXECUTE_ERROR_AS_USER 
Procedure
 

Reexecutes a deferred transaction that did not initially complete successfully in the security context of the user who executes this procedure. 

PURGE Function
 

Purges pushed transactions from the deferred transaction queue at your current master site or materialized view site. 

PUSH Function
 

Forces a deferred remote procedure call queue at your current master site or materialized view site to be pushed to a remote site. 

REGISTER_PROPAGATOR 
Procedure
 

Registers the specified user as the propagator for the local database.  

SCHEDULE_PURGE 
Procedure
 

Schedules a job to purge pushed transactions from the deferred transaction queue at your current master site or materialized view site.  

SCHEDULE_PUSH Procedure
 

Schedules a job to push the deferred transaction queue to a remote site. 

SET_DISABLED Procedure
 

Disables or enables propagation of the deferred transaction queue from the current site to a specified destination site. 

UNREGISTER_PROPAGATOR 
Procedure
 

Unregisters a user as the propagator from the local database. 

UNSCHEDULE_PURGE 
Procedure
 

Stops automatic purges of pushed transactions from the deferred transaction queue at a master site or materialized view site. 

UNSCHEDULE_PUSH 
Procedure
 

Stops automatic pushes of the deferred transaction queue from a master site or materialized view site to a remote site.
